Output 3df06830db3171924e78badcbefb366fd1f09d49c85041c76eb129864dc1eb72:20

value
147000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2be15f2bbd3205b28b117aa62e7a11f24a8fbbf4 OP_EQUAL
address
35h2xtybFnsw8dGxaXHarDnto7PqKqAnQC
transaction
3df06830db3171924e78badcbefb366fd1f09d49c85041c76eb129864dc1eb72
spent
true